"From the very first day of our acquaintance, a gift of kind fate, I was deeply moved by how zealously you pursue the aspirations and hopes that live in your vibrant heart, and the passion and love with which you approach everything your industrious and gentle hands undertake filled me with joyful delight. The sparkle in your eyes and the tenderness of your voice, even when discussing the most mundane topic, captivated my entire being. In the ocean of gloomy Regret, whose hands of destruction draw closer each day, you are a bright star whose warm light illuminates my path forward. From now on and forever, I yearn to devote myself entirely to you.
If your feelings are mutual, I would be happy to see you at the eastern gates of Phoenix Refuge on 12.06.287.
Yin."
On that day, being a modest and in many ways ascetic man, he put on his most expensive suit, brought from far across the sea specifically for this occasion, for compared to the desire to please his chosen one's eyes, the details of his worldview were secondary. In his hands was a bouquet of beautiful flowers he had gathered himself, meant to underscore the depth of his feelings. But she did not come.
Despite the onset of a summer downpour, he waited for a full day, apologized to the flowers for having been picked in vain and deprived of the chance to fulfill their purpose, and, humming a long-remembered song, set off on his journey—to the kingdom of Tezoth. This country was the only force on the continent capable of ridding the world of the threat emanating from the Crater, and so, to protect his Love, to whom he had devoted himself entirely, from harm, he had to surrender himself to a foreign but mighty power.
